A three-dimensional integral imaging display device and a display system are provided, the three-dimensional integral imaging display device has: a two-dimensional liquid crystal display panel, a lens array, and an adjustment means, which is disposed between the two-dimensional liquid crystal display panel and the lens array, for increasing a depth of field of the three-dimensional integral imaging display device. The three-dimensional integral imaging display device can increase the depth of field of the display device. |

1. A three-dimensional integral imaging display device, comprising:
a two-dimensional liquid crystal display panel having an image display plane, comprising: a plurality of display element images, for displaying three-dimensional scene information from different angles, the display element image comprising a plurality of display pixels; a lens array for synthesizing the three-dimensional scene information displayed by the corresponding display element image to a three-dimensional image of the three-dimensional scene, wherein each lens of the lens array corresponds to each of the display element images, the image display plane is disposed and parallel to a first plane, the image display plane and the first surface have a predetermined distance therebetween, the first plane is vertical to a main optical axis of a lens of the lens array and passes through a plane of an optical center of the lens, the lens array has a light incident side near a side of the two-dimensional liquid crystal display panel, the display element image is projected onto the light incident side of the lens array, so as to form a light spot; and an adjustment means, disposed between the two-dimensional liquid crystal display panel and the lens array, for increasing a depth of field of the three-dimensional integral imaging display device by reducing a size of the light spot; wherein the adjustment means is a vertical grating, which has a plurality of holes on a cross-section parallel to the image display plane, the hole of the vertical grating has a predetermined depth on a cross-section vertical to the image display plane, each hole corresponds to each one of the display pixels, a size of each hole is less than or equal to a size of the display pixel. |
